Web27 de mar. de 2024 · On-the-job training is the form of training that takes place in the work place. Employees learn the various skills that they require in their jobs as they interact with other experienced employees in the organization. There are two types of on-the job training, namely planned and unplanned on-the-job training. WebThe Society for Human Resource Management (SHRM) reported that on average it costs a company 6 to 9 months of an employee's salary to replace him or her. For an employee making $60,000 per year, that comes out to $30,000 - $45,000 in recruiting and training costs. Employees leave organizations for a multitude of reasons.
